How to define a Contact analysis with Hyperelastic materials

  • September 7, 2013
  • 1 reply
  • 1391 views

I am simulating a scenario where 2 parts are touuching and one is made of a hyperelastic material, hence i can only run it contact.

- When I run it with 2 Output time steps (0-1), the solution converges (Single Pass) and I get some results.

- When i take the same run, and increase the output to 5 time steps, the solution always terminates because it fails to converge at a load factor less than 1.

Can someone pleasae help? How can the solution converge in the first case, but not in the second? Any guidance is appreciated. (If it helps, I also added a lot of mesh refinement points in he contact region and raan the 2nd analysis again and it still failed.)
